Position Summary CVS Health’s Adjudication & Client Experience Engineering organization is seeking a highly skilled Software Development Engineer to join our Application Production Support Team, providing Level 1–3 support for critical myPBM business applications. This role is essential in ensuring the reliability, stability, and continuous improvement of systems that directly serve our PBM (Pharmacy Benefit Management) business customers. As a Software Development Engineer, you will work closely with fellow engineers as well as product, design, and operational teams to triage, troubleshoot, and resolve daily production issues. You will be responsible for addressing application incidents, identifying root causes, implementing permanent fixes, and driving process improvements to reduce recurring issues. Your work will support business continuity, customer satisfaction, and the overall operational excellence of our digital platforms. In addition to support responsibilities, you will play an active role in facilitating Break fix existing codebases to improve application stability, scalability, and performance as our membership and transaction volumes continue to grow. This includes designing and implementing new features, contributing to technical architecture, and helping advance the engineering roadmap across our adjudication and client experience systems. This position requires strong technical expertise, solid problem‑solving skills, and the ability to collaborate effectively in a high‑demand production environment. You will help guide technical direction, contribute to engineering innovation, and ensure the successful delivery of high-quality digital solutions for our customers
Responsibilities
- Provide Level 1–3 application production support for myPBM business customers, including monitoring, incident resolution, and proactive system health checks.
- Analyze and troubleshoot complex application and systems issues; perform root cause analysis and implement long-term corrective actions.
- Collaborate with engineering, product, QA, operations, and business teams to ensure timely and accurate resolution of production incidents.
- Code fix, optimize, and improve existing codebases to enhance system reliability, stability, and scalability.
- Perform debugging, and validation across distributed application environments.
- Participate in on-call rotations as needed to support critical production services.
- Contribute to the technical roadmap, driving innovation and continuous improvement within the engineering ecosystem.
- Document solutions, operational procedures, and knowledge-base articles to support cross-team learning and operational excellence.
Requirements
- 3+ years of experience in application production support (Level 1–3), incident management, and troubleshooting of enterprise systems.
- 1+ years of Software Development Engineering experience using Java, Oracle, SQL, JavaScript, HTML, and CSS
- 1+ Experience with distributed systems, APIs, databases, and cloud technologies (Azure and GCP).
- Familiarity with monitoring tools, logging frameworks, and IT operations processes.
- Ability to work effectively in a fast-paced, cross-functional environment.
- Excellent analytical, communication, and problem‑solving skills.
